Comprehension Your French Bulldog's Coat

French Bulldogs are recognized for their brief, smooth coats that can be found in different colors, such as brindle, fawn, and pied. Despite their shorter fur, they even now demand normal grooming to help keep their coat nutritious and freed from mats and tangles. Knowledge the features within your Frenchie's coat can help you tailor your grooming plan to their distinct requirements, ensuring they continue to be at ease and properly-taken care of.

Grooming Essentials for French Bulldogs



Each day Grooming Routine

Setting up a day by day grooming schedule is key to retaining your French Bulldog's coat clear and free of free hair. Brushing and combing your Frenchie's coat can help clear away dirt, distribute natural oils, and prevent mats. Utilizing a soft-bristled brush or grooming mitt, Carefully brush your Frenchie's coat within the route of hair development, shelling out Exclusive consideration to regions at risk of matting, for instance guiding the ears and under the arms.

Bathing

Though French Bulldogs Will not want frequent baths, it is important to bathe them when essential to keep their coat and pores and skin clean and balanced. Use a moderate Puppy shampoo and lukewarm h2o to stop drying out their pores and skin. Prior to bathing, extensively brush your Frenchie's coat to eliminate any unfastened hair and particles. In the course of the bathtub, make sure to rinse off all shampoo residue, as leftover soap can result in irritation and dryness.

Nail Trimming

Standard nail trimming is essential for your French Bulldog's paw health. Lengthy nails can result in discomfort and in many cases result in joint problems. Utilize a set of pet nail clippers to trim your Frenchie's nails, staying careful not to cut into the quick, which may cause bleeding and pain. If you're Doubtful the way to trim your Frenchie's nails properly, speak to your veterinarian or an experienced groomer for advice.

Ear Cleansing

French Bulldogs are liable to ear infections due to their floppy ears, so regular cleansing is crucial. Make use of a vet-permitted ear cleaner and cotton balls to gently wipe away dirt and wax from the outer ear. Prevent inserting something in to the ear canal, as this could potentially cause damage and soreness. Following cleansing, carefully dry your Frenchie's ears to forestall dampness buildup, which can contribute to infection.

Dental Treatment

Correct dental treatment is vital for your French Bulldog's All round health. Brush your Frenchie's teeth on a regular basis which has a Canine-unique toothbrush and toothpaste to forestall tartar buildup and gum sickness. It's also possible to offer dental chews and toys to aid retain their tooth clean up and healthy. Regular dental care will not likely only keep the Frenchie's breath contemporary but additionally stop possibly significant dental concerns down the line.

Managing Widespread French Bulldog Grooming Problems



Wrinkle Treatment

French Bulldogs' adorable wrinkles demand special consideration to forestall skin issues and irritation. Clean up your Frenchie's wrinkles every day with a damp fabric or pet-Secure wipes to get rid of dirt, debris, and dampness. You'll want to extensively dry the wrinkles afterward to circumvent humidity buildup, which may result in pores and skin infections and irritation. Also, think about using a vet-authorized wrinkle cream that can help soothe and secure your Frenchie's delicate skin.

Managing Shedding

When French Bulldogs have shorter coats, they still shed, albeit under breeds with extended fur. Standard brushing may help reduce shedding and keep your home freed from loose hair. Consider using a deshedding Device or grooming glove to get rid of excess fur in the course of shedding season. In addition, assure your Frenchie's diet regime is rich in critical nutrients, as right nutrition may also help keep a healthful coat and reduce shedding.

Running Odors

French Bulldogs are known for their distinctive odor, but with suitable grooming and treatment, you'll be able to keep them smelling thoroughly clean and fresh new. Bathe your Frenchie on a regular basis using a delicate dog shampoo, paying out special Frenchies for sale focus to regions liable to odor, including the wrinkles and ears. Soon after bathing, completely dry your Frenchie's coat to forestall moisture buildup, which could contribute to odors. Also, think about using pet-Harmless deodorizing sprays or wipes concerning baths to maintain your Frenchie smelling fresh new.

Specific Considerations for French Bulldog Care



Warmth Sensitivity

French Bulldogs are brachycephalic breeds, meaning they have got brief noses and might battle to manage their system temperature. It truly is critical to help keep them awesome, Primarily for the duration of hot climate, as They are really much more vulnerable to heatstroke and heat-relevant challenges. Deliver lots of shade, refreshing water, and avoid exercising them in Intense heat. In addition, consider using cooling mats or vests to help keep the Frenchie snug during scorching weather.

Exercise Desires

Though French Bulldogs Really don't call for extreme exercise, they continue to have to have typical Actual physical activity to Frenchie for sale remain wholesome and mentally stimulated. Small walks, play sessions, and interactive toys are ideal for preserving them fit and engaged. Be mindful of their Frenchies for sale heat sensitivity and stay away from overexertion, particularly in heat weather. Intention for many brief walks during the day instead of one very long walk to stop exhaustion and overheating.
